I'm working on a product. Some customers will use the services provided by this online project, while others will offer services to other customers through this project. As service takers pay with their credit cards, the amount will be transferred to our account. Now, what I want is to send payments to our customers who are providing services. However, I'm already using Connect Express, but it's creating confusion as you mentioned that if a customer doesn't have any business, they can't receive payment.
I understand. It's not a confusion, but the policy. The service providers must have a business registered to receive payments with Stripe Connect. Otherwise it's not possible.
alright is there any other way customer can receive paymens ?
by using standard or custom method ?
withour providing their business details
No it's not possible with Stripe, unfortunately.
Stripe only works with businesses on the receiving side.
